Man kills and eats his pet peacocks because neighbor fed them, Florida cops say
A man is accused of killing and eating two of his pet peacocks to “spite” a neighbor in Florida, officials say.
The 61-year-old Hudson man, Craig Vogt, was arrested Sept. 23 after deputies say a neighbor received a disturbing letter from him and called authorities, a complaint filed in Pasco County said.
In the letter, which Vogt put in her mailbox, he wrote that he “killed two of his pet peacocks because she continued feeding them,” according to the complaint.
The neighbor said she had previously gotten into a verbal dispute with Vogt over her feeding the birds, documents read.
Speaking with deputies, Vogt said he wrote the letter to “prove a point,” according to the Pasco County Sheriff’s Office. He killed the birds by cutting their throats, then cooked them in a frying pan and ate them, the complaint says.
Vogt said that, “upon his release, he plans to kill all his pet peacocks to prevent anyone from taking custody of them,” according to deputies.
He was arrested on a charge of aggravated animal cruelty and booked into the Land O’ Lakes Detention Center, officials said.
Hudson is a roughly 40-mile drive northwest from downtown Tampa.
